#411ad5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#411ad5 is composed of 25.5% red, 10.2%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 252.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 46.9%. #411ad5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8234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#411ad5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#411ad5 has RGB values of R:65, G:26,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4266709.

Shades and Tints of #411ad5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f3f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#411ad5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777679 is the less saturated color, while #3608e7 is the most saturated one.
